Visa for Passport Holder of Romania
Visa On Arrival
As a passport holder of this country, you may apply for a visa at immigration checkpoint for the purpose of tourism for the period of not exceeding 15 days
To Apply Visa On Arrival Passenger Must:
- Have the purpose to traveling in the Kingdom for
not over than 15 days
- Have genuine and valid passport or document used in lieu of passport
- Present the proper ticket that indicate the time to stay and leave the
Kingdom within 15 days
- Not be prohibited by the Immigration Act B.E.2522 (section 12, 14 and 16)
- Carry money not less than 10,000 baht (Approx. 335 AUD) for one person and
not less than 20,000 baht (Approx. 650 AUD) for one family
Things to prepare:
- One recent passport size photographs (4 x 6 cm.)
- Passport which validity not less than 6 months
- Ticket to stay and leave the Kingdom within 15 days
- A proof of accomodation in the Kingdom
- Money 10,000 baht (Approx. 335 AUD) for one person and not less than 20,000
baht (Approx. 670 AUD) for one family
- Filled in application form
- Application fee 1,000 baht (Thai money only)
Please note that you cannot file an application for extension of stay except
in special cases such as illness which prevents them from travelling, etc. If
in the case, you can submit an application at the Office of Immigration Bureau,
Immigration Division 1, Soi Suan Plu, South Sathorn Rd. Bangkok 10120. Tel.
(66) 2287-3127 or 2287-3101-10 ext. 2264-5 or website at http://www.imm.police.go.th
N.B. For those who hold travel documents for aliens, namely; alien
passport or C.I. could not apply for this temporary tourist visa at the
immigration checkpoints. You have to apply for visa at the Thai Embassy or
Consulate-General overseas even such documents are issued by the above
countries.

Business Visa
OVERVIEW
For business people who wish to visit Thailand for business purposes, for example, to attend a conference or training session, to conduct business with a Thailand-based organisation, to conduct business negotiations or for an exploratory business visit, you may apply for a Non-immigrant "B" visa before entering Thailand. The Non–immigrant “B” visa has 2 categories:
- Single entry visa will allow you to stay up to 90 days in Thailand and is valid for 3 months.
- Multiple entries visa will allow you to stay up to 90 days in Thailand on each visit and is valid for multiple entries within 12 months.
SINGLE ENTRY
Documents required
- A passport or travel document with validity not less than 6 months
- A completed and signed visa application FORM A
- A photo (3.5x4.5 cm.) taken within last 6 months without wearing glasses or headgear (photocopy not accepted)
- A copy of passport or travel document personal detail page
- A letter from your employer stating your position, length of employment, date and purpose of visit and/or an invitation letter from concerned company/organisation in Thailand stating purpose of visit
Visa application processing fee
The visa application processing fee is AUD$ 90.
Validity of visa
The validity of visa is 3 months.
Validity of stay
You will be permitted to stay in Thailand for a period not exceeding 90
days.
Extension of stay
- An extension of stay for an additional 30 days can be requested at the Office of the Immigration Bureau located on Soi Suan Plu, South Sathorn Road, Bangkok 10120. Tel.: (66 2) 287 3101-10
- The extension of stay and change of certain types of visa is at the discretion of the Immigration Officer.

Employment Visa
OVERVIEW
If you wish to enter Thailand for employment purposes, you may apply for a Non-immigrant “B” visa before entering Thailand. The Non–immigrant “B” visa has 2 categories:
- Single entry visa will allow you to stay up to 90 days in Thailand and is valid for 3 months.
- Multiple entries visa will allow you to stay up to 90 days in Thailand on each visit and is valid for multiple entries within 12 months. However, you must have a valid work permit in Thailand before applying for multiple entries visa.
SINGLE ENTRY
Documents required
- A passport or travel document with validity not less than 6 months
- A completed and signed visa application FORM A
- A photo (3.5x4.5 cm.) taken within last 6 months without wearing glasses or headgear (photocopy not accepted)
- A copy of passport or travel document personal detail page
- A letter of acceptance from your employer in Thailand
- A copy of your work contract
- A copy of your employer's business registration or license in Thailand
Visa application processing fee
The visa application processing fee is AUD$ 90.
Validity of visa
The validity of visa is 3 months.
Validity of stay
You will be permitted to stay in Thailand for a period not exceeding 90
days.
Extension of stay
- An extension of stay for an additional 30 days can be requested at the Office of the Immigration Bureau located on Soi Suan Plu, South Sathorn Road, Bangkok 10120. Tel.: (66 2) 287 3101-10
- The extension of stay and change of certain types of visa is at the discretion of the Immigration Officer.
Additional information
Upon entry into Thailand, an applicant or his/her appointed representatives
must apply for a work permit at the Office of Foreign Workers Administration,
Department of Employment, Ministry of Labour, in which the applicant will be
obligated to pay income tax accordingly. If the applicant’s associated
company is located in the provinces, a work permit may be applied at the
Employment Office of that province.

Transit Visa
OVERVIEW
This type of visa will be issued to applicants who
wish to enter Thailand for the following purposes:
- To travel in transit (category "TS") through the Thailand or
at the airport exceeding 12 hours in order to proceed to a third country of
destination or to re-enter your own country
(require proof of confirmed onward ticket to a third country)
- To participate in sports activities (category "S")
(require letter from organization concerned and invitation letter from
Thailand)
- Captain or crew of a conveyance coming to a port, station or
area in Thailand (category "C")
(require letter from organization concerned and invitation letter from
Thailand)

Retirement Visa
OVERVIEW
Eligibility
- Must be 50 years of age and above on the date of submitting an application;
- Must not be a person prohibited from entering Thailand;
- Must not have criminal record in Thailand or in the country of his/her nationality or the country of his/her residence;
- Must have no prohibitive diseases as indicated in the Ministerial Regulation No. 14 (B.E. 2535) i.e. Leprosy, Tuberculosis (T.B.), Elephantiasis, drug addiction, alcoholism and third step of Syphilis;
- Must have the nationality of or permanent residence in the country where his/her application is submitted; and
- Must not seek employment in Thailand.
Documents required
- A passport with validity not less than 18 months
A set of original documents consisting of the following:
- A completed and signed visa application FORM A with one photo (3.5x4.5 cm.) taken within last 6 months without wearing glasses or headgear (photocopy not accepted) attached to the application form;
- A copy of passport personal detail page
- A completed Personal Data Form;
- A copy of a bank statement showing a deposit at the amount equal to no less than 800,000 Baht, or an income statement (an original copy) with a monthly salary of no less than 65,000.00 Baht, or a deposit account plus monthly income of no less than 800,000 Baht a year;
- A letter from a bank or financial institution (an original copy) confirming sufficient funds;
- A police name check certificate issued no longer than 3 months prior to submitting the application;
- A medical certificate indicating that the applicant has no prohibitive diseases as indicated in the Ministerial Regulation No.14 (B.E. 2535) issued no longer than 3 months prior to submitting the application;
In case the applicant wishes to have his/her spouse who does not qualify for a retirement visa stay in Thailand with the applicant, their marriage certificate shall also be produced as evidence (the spouse will be considered for a non-immigrant visa category "O").
Important note:
- When you have prepared all the original documents as required above, you must then make 3 copies of each document. (Photos and signatures must not be photocopied)
- After you have made copies of all the documents, you must separate the documents into 4 sets. Within these sets, arrange the documents in the order given above. All together you will have 1 set of the original documents and 3 sets of copies of the original documents.
- After the 4 sets of documents have been prepared, you must then take them to a Notary Public to bind and notarized each set of documents (the documents must only be binded by the Notary Public).
Visa application processing fee
The visa application processing fee is AUD$ 225
Validity of visa
The validity of visa is 12 months with multiple entries.
Validity of stay
Upon arrival, you will be allowed to stay in Thailand for a period of not
exceeding 12 months. However, the period of stay granted is at the
discretion of the immigration officer.
Extension of stay
- Extension of stay can be requested at the Office of Immigration Bureau located on Soi Suan Plu, South Sathorn Road, Bangkok 10120. Tel.: (66 2) 287 3101-10
- At the end of the 12 months stay, if you wish to extend your stay, you can submit a request for the extended period of stay at the Immigration Bureau along with evidence of money transfer, or a deposit account in Thailand, or an income statement; proving that you have the amount of no less than 800,000 Baht, or an income statement with a deposit account that adds up to no less than 800,000 Baht a year.
- If your spouse wishes to extend his/her stay as well, a marriage certificate has to be produced.
- The extension of stay and change of certain types of visa is at the discretion of the Immigration Officer.
Recommendations for foreigners while staying in Thailand
- When completing the stay of 90 days in Thailand, the foreigner shall report to the immigration officer in his/her residential area, or report to the police station in his/her residence area every 90 days.
You may report to the competent authority by mail
with the following instructions:
a) Complete Report Form (Tor Mo 47) together with a copy of your passport pages
showing your photograph, personal details, and the latest arrival stamp.
b) A self-addressed envelop with postage affixed, containing the requirements
shall be forwarded 7 days before the due date by acknowledgement of receipt
mail to the Immigration Bureau, South Sathon Road, Sathon District, Bangkok
10120.
b) In case of conducting any following reports, the Reply Form for the previous
report shall be enclosed as well.
